    American Investment Fellows (AIF) is a college mentoring organization that brings highly-motivated college students into inner-city economics classrooms. AIF provides a 12-week co-curricular enrichment program with the aim of providing urban students with training in both financial education and public speaking/leadership skills.

    Currently, AIF tutors in six classrooms in the South Side of Chicago (at King College Prep, South Shore School of Leadership, and BEST High School). By the end of May, AIF plans on starting programs in 18-25 classrooms in a total of 11 inner-city schools around Chicago.
